Abstract
A maize ridge tillage-free sowing machine belongs to the technical field of agricultural machinery. The maize ridge tillage-free sowing machine comprises a machine frame (16), a seed and fertilizer box (1), a shovel shaft (10) of a fertilizer applying colter, a depth-limiting wheel (8), a seed discharging colter (7), a furrow cover (6), a gearbox (17), a soil blocking plate (12) and a pressing wheel assembly (5). The utility model is characterized in that the gearbox (17) is connected with a cutter shaft (20) on which a blade (19) is installed; the shovel shaft (10) of the fertilizer applying shaft is inclined; a small gap is arranged between the shovel shaft (10) and the rotating track of the blades. This machine can complete the work of corn tillage-free sowing and fertilizer application on ridges which are covered by maize stalks at one time. The maize ridge tillage-free sowing machine can keep the shape of a ridge from change, the seeding quality can reach the agricultural requirement. The utility model has the advantages of good passing performance, low power consumption, low working cost, etc.
Description
Technical field
The utility model relates to a kind of Ridge-till and No-till Corn Planter, belongs to agricultural machinery technological field.
Background technology
China's arid, semiarid land area account for area 52.5%, mainly are distributed in the cool Wind-sandy Area of the north 16 provinces, particularly North Eastern Cold.In these areas, conservation tillage obtains the great attention of local government, and actively promotes.When sowing spring, ground temperature is low, soil moisture content is poor, in order to improve ground temperature, improves soil moisture content, and ridge culture is local main tillage method.Corn ridge culture no-tillage seeding technology has become one of conservation tillage research emphasis as the key technology of conservation tillage, and is also very immature in this technology of China.When sowing tradition, the ridge planting that comprehensively recurs behind the stubble-cleaning exists the amount of breaking ground big, operating cost height, problem such as the evaporation of water in soil is serious, the requirement that does not reach conservation tillage.And on stubble-field, carry out no-tillage seeding, traditional sower existence is stopped up seriously, the amount of breaking ground is big, be difficult to keep problems such as ridge shape, operation instability.

Embodiment
Below in conjunction with accompanying drawing embodiment of the present utility model is further described.
As Fig. 1, Fig. 2, shown in Figure 3,1 is the seed manure case, and 2 is chain, 3 is tensioning spring, is used to regulate the adhesive force of press wheel, and 4 is chain drive-belt, 5 is packing wheel assembly, and 6 is covering device, and 7 is row-planting opener, 8 is gauge wheel, 9 is applicator boot, and 10 is the applicator boot spade, and 11 is the blade rotary track, 12 is breast boards, 13 is chain, and 14 is hitch frame, and 15 is fixed device, 16 is frame, 17 is gearbox, and 18 is power take-off, and 19 is blade, 20 is cutter shaft, and cutter shaft 20 is connected with gearbox 17 by chain 13, power take-off 18.
Present embodiment is the Ridge-till and No-till Corn Planter of two row, can certainly be configured to single file or multirow.As seen from the figure, the rotary track 11 of blade 19 is very little with the gap of applicator boot spade 10, is less than or equal to 20mm and is advisable, and fertilising thereafter, sowing, earthing, suppression are finished by two cover mechanisms.The anti-blocking assembly of the breaking of Ridge-till and No-till Corn Planter is by applicator boot spade 10, breast boards 12, blade 19, cutter shaft 20, gearbox 17 compositions such as grade.In the present embodiment, applicator boot spade 10 adopts the inclination spade, and blade 19 adopts straight knife.In actual production, applicator boot spade 10 can also adopt multiple shapes such as bending spade or staight shank, and blade 19 can also be tulwar or tulwar and the staggered installation of straight knife.In order to reach anti-blocking purpose, can make applicator boot spade 10 similar to the rotary track of blade 19 near the shape of blade 19 1 sides, and it is close fully, or with applicator boot spade 10 of two blades, 19 folders, applicator boot spade 10 is goed deep in the turning radius of blade, and applicator boot spade 10 keeps a small gap with the side direction of blade 19.
In the present embodiment, covering device 6 is compared with two disk covering devices for being installed in the table roller covering device on the frame 16, and it can prevent better that crushing straw or root stubble from stopping up.Packing wheel assembly 5 is connected with defertilizing wheel with seed wheel in the seed manure case 1, and the function of existing suppression has the function that drives seed wheel, defertilizing wheel again, has simplified facility mechanism.The width that blade 19 is provided with on cutter shaft is less than or equal to 150mm, and promptly the breaking width is not more than 150mm, regulates gauge wheel 8, makes the breaking degree of depth be not more than 150mm.
During operation, by tractor-drawn hitch frame 14, by universal joint power is imported gearbox 17, power take-off 18 transmits power to cutter shaft 20 by chain 13, it is anti-blocking that cutter shaft 20 drive blades 19 carry out breaking, apply fertilizer immediately following applicator boot 9 in blade 19 backs, the suppression of soil is carried out in row-planting opener 7 sowings then.Gauge wheel 8 guarantees the breaking degree of depth of breaking blade 19, and blade 19 mainly contains two effects in the process of operation: (1) breaking, guarantee that applicator boot 9 passes through smoothly, and (2) are anti-blocking, and the stalk that is blocked on the applicator boot spade 10 is destroyed, and prevent to stop up; At this moment, applicator boot 9 can apply fertilizer smoothly, guarantees the ferti-seeding quality.The suppression power of packing wheel assembly is controlled by tensioning spring 3, to guarantee the adhesive force of packing wheel assembly, prevents that it from skidding.
